**First Day Checklist — Data-Centre Cage Visit, Norlith Facility**

☐ Facilities desk: before escorting the new starter to the Norlith cage, verify their induction record, issue anti-static overshoes, and log the visit start time in the access register. Confirm the escort remains within sight at all times. The cage inner door requires this entry code:

staff pass of badup-kawig = bdg-TYN-3

## Artifact Signing — Parcelwire Webhook Service

All builds of the Parcelwire parcel-tracking webhook service are signed at CI time before promotion to the Dunmoor registry. Consumers must verify signatures before deploying, since webhook payloads carry delivery-status updates that downstream billing depends on. Unsigned or mismatched artifacts are rejected automatically by the admission hook. The current public signing key for verification is:

signing key of bagap-yafop = bky6_pwiYRo

Subject: Handover — Canary gating for Quillport

Taking over Quillport releases from me this cycle. Gating rules: canary gets 5% traffic, holds 30 minutes, auto-rolls-back on error rate above 0.5% or p99 over 800ms. Never skip the hold, even for hotfixes. Promotion requires your review plus a green soak report. Promoted builds must be signed with the deploy key below.

signing key of fafog-yahop = bky13_bboaNr7jtdAGv

## Changelog — Rivetbus 2.8

### Changed defaults: log compaction

Compaction now runs continuously instead of on a fixed schedule. Tombstones are retained 24h (was 72h). Segments compact at 50% dirty ratio (was 75%). Security-relevant: deleted keys disappear from disk faster, which shortens the exposure window for purged records but also shortens the forensic window — adjust retention if your audit policy requires longer. Compacted segments are re-encrypted with the current key epoch. Defaults shipping with this release:

config for bahop-baduf:
[kasion]
team = lamath
access_code = ac_d807e5
host = kasion.paliqcloud.corp
port = 4000
owner = julix.tamvan
peer = frair.qorvelsoft.local